As a Field Examiner within PNC's Business Credit organization, you will be based in Atlanta, GA or Dallas, TX. Preferred skills include and are not limited to the following:

Viable applicants should have a minimum 3+ years of Asset Based Lending (ABL) Field Exam experience

Familiarity with corporate accounting through coursework and/or job experience

Advanced Excel skills

Job Description

Leads moderately complex Field Examinations on existing and prospective borrowers and assists on Field Examinations led by other examiners. Examinations may take place fully onsite at Borrower locations or in a hybrid on-site/remote environment.

Performs independent analysis on existing and prospective Borrower's collateral records and financial reports to determine / assess collateral values that secure loans and to identify and highlight areas of collateral weakness or deterioration. Evaluates accounting system controls, data integrity, and managerial control oversight. Reviews and evaluates borrowers accounting personnel.

Prepares Field Examination reports and supporting workpapers that (i) highlight germane findings and material variances found, conclusions reached, and related recommendations for improvement if necessary. Such reports are utilized by Portfolio Management to verify the credit worthiness of the collateral securing the loans and to make informed credit decisions. Communicates and escalates significant exam findings, concerns, delays, or borrower limitations to lending and credit personnel. Identifies and reports matters related to collateral risk. Makes recommendations as it relates to the collateral supporting the loan and/or issues and concerns that are raised during the Field Exam due diligence process. Participates in meetings with the Relationship Manager and/or existing Borrower's representatives (typically the CFO, CEO and/or Controller of the company) to discuss any collateral issues/areas of concern.

Confirms proper reporting of collateral on the Borrowing Base Certificates. Ensures that the Borrowing Base is in-compliance and being managed per the terms and conditions stipulated in the Loan Approval.

When leading an Examination, manages the due diligence process and directs the daily progress of field work performed by the other Field Examiners assigned to the Examination to ensure all assignments and duties are completed in an accurate and timely manner. Trains junior and new Field Examiners.
